Engineering Manager
Overview
Our client is seeking an experienced Engineering Manager to lead its engineering function within a precision manufacturing environment serving the Oil & Gas industry. This role is responsible for driving engineering excellence across product design, technical support, project execution, and continuous improvement while ensuring the delivery of high-quality, cost-effective products that meet customer requirements.
The successful candidate will provide both strategic leadership and hands-on technical guidance, working closely with cross-functional teams including Production, Quality, Sales, and Management.
Key Responsibilities
· Lead and manage the Engineering Department, overseeing engineering resources, performance, and departmental KPIs.
· Drive the design, development, and continuous improvement of products and manufacturing processes to enhance quality, performance, and competitiveness.
· Collaborate with Management, Production, and Commercial teams to evaluate the technical feasibility, product specifications, manufacturing costs, and customer requirements for new and existing products.
· Own and maintain product specifications, engineering documentation, and product data management systems.
· Review and approve engineering drawings to ensure accuracy and compliance with customer specifications before release to production.
· Serve as the primary engineering interface for customers, supporting technical reviews, project discussions, and product evaluations.
· Lead customer product evaluation programmers and provide technical support throughout the project lifecycle.
· Partner with Production and Quality teams to resolve technical issues, conduct feasibility assessments, and support product disposition decisions.
· Promote operational excellence through continuous improvement initiatives, Lean Manufacturing, Total Quality Management (TQM), and 5S practices.
· Ensure compliance with company policies relating to safety, quality, and business ethics.
· Foster a high-performance engineering team through coaching, performance management, and continuous development.
Requirements
· Degree in Mechanical Engineering, Industrial Engineering, Materials Science, or a related engineering discipline.
· At least 5 years of engineering leadership experience within an Oil & Gas equipment manufacturing environment.
· Strong understanding of product design, manufacturing processes, engineering documentation, and project management.
· Proven ability to lead cross-functional teams and manage engineering activities from concept through production.
· Experience supporting customer technical reviews and resolving complex engineering and manufacturing challenges.
· Familiarity with Lean Manufacturing, Continuous Improvement, and Quality Management methodologies.
· Proficient in CAD software such as SolidWorks, Autodesk Inventor, Pro/ENGINEER (Creo) or equivalent, with the ability to interpret engineering and manufacturing drawings.
·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ills, with the ability to work effectively across technical, commercial, and operational teams.
